HomeMy Public PortalAbout07-18-2022 PROCEEDINGS OF A REGULAR MEETING OF THE COMMON CO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F RICHMOND,INDIANA, JULY 18,2022 The Common Council of the City of Richmond,Indiana met in a Regular Meeting July 18, 2022 in the Council Chambers in said City. PLEDGE OF ALLEGIANCE PRAYER BY COUNCILOR OLER Councilor Oler called the meeting to order and the following business was conducted. ROLL CALL Present were Councilors Doug Goss, Lucinda Wright, Bill Engle, Jeffrey Locke, Jane Bumbalough, and Ron Oler, Absent were Councilors Cappa, Turner and Parker. Also in attendance were Andrew Sickmann, Corporate Council; Karen Chasteen, City Clerk; Emily Palmer, Controller; Fire Chief Jerry Purcell; Police Chief Mike Britt; Tony Foster, Richmond Power and Light; Greg Stiens, Public Works; Traci McGinnis, Deputy Controller; Allison Zadjel, Environmental Sustainability Council; Ian Vanness, Infrastructure and Development; and,Media. APPROVAL OF MINUTES Councilor Locke moved to approve the minutes of the regular meeting held July 5, 2022, supported by Councilor Bumbalough. Upon a vote viva voce,the motion carried. PRESENTATIONS,MEMORIALS OR COMPLAINTS,PETITIONS AND INTRODUCTIONS,MOTIONS,RESOLUTIONS RESOLUTION NO. 8-2022—A R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ING THE INVESTMENT OF PUBLIC FUNDS INTO CERTIFICATES OF DEPOSIT PURSUANT TO IC 5-13-9-5 Councilor Locke moved to approve, supported by Councilor Bumbalough. Upon a vote viva voce,the motion carried. Common Council Minutes July 18„2022 Page 2 of 4 RESOLUTION NO. 9-2022—A RESOLUTION ADOPTING A CLIMATE ACTION PLAN Resolution No. 9-2022 was referred to the Plan commission for Public Hearing on July 27,2022. RESOLUTION NO. 10-2022—RESOLUTION FOR RICHMOND POWER AND LIGHT TO PROCEED WITH STEPS TO OPT OUT OF THE JURISDICTION OF THE INDIANA UTILITY REGULATORY COMMISSION Councilor Bumbalough moved to approve, supported by Councilor Goss. Upon a vote viva voce,the motion carried. COMMUNICATION FROM THE MAYOR • Review of community calendar • The IDEA Summit is scheduled for August 2 at French Lick, Indiana REPORT FROM BOARD OF PUBLIC WORKS AND SAFETY Minutes of the June 16 and 30,2022 meetings were accepted as presented. REPORTS FROM DEPARTMENT HEADS, STANDING COMMITTEES, SPECIAL COMMITTEES and/or ORGANIZATIONS ORDINANCES ON FIRST READING • POLICE CHIEF BRITT shared a memorandum relative to Golf Carts on City Streets (copy in the Office of the City Clerk).Chief Britt emphasized golf carts are illegal on Richmond city streets and an infraction will be enforced. ORDINANCES ON FIRST READING: Councilor Goss moved to suspend the rules and read Ordinance Nos. 30,31 &38-2022 on first reading by title only, supported by Councilor Bumbalough. Upon a vote viva voce, the motion carried. ORDINANCE NO.30-2022-A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E AMENDING THE 2022 BUDGET(Fire) The Clerk read Ordinance No. 30-2022 on first reading by title only. Ordinance No. 30-2022 was referred to the Finance Committee for due diligence. Common Council Minutes July 18„2022 Page 3 of 4 ORDINANCE NO.31-2022—A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E AMENDING THE 2022 BUDGET(Police) The Clerk read Ordinance No. 31-2022 on first reading by title only. Councilor Bumbalough moved to advance Ordinance No. 31-2022 to second reading and public hearing,supported by Councilor Wright. Upon a vote viva voce,the motion carried. There being no comments for or against, Councilor Goss moved for engrossment, supported by Councilor Bumbalough. Upon a vote viva voce,the motion carried. Councilor Goss called for the question, supported by Councilor Locke. Ordinance No. 31-2022 was approved with a roll call vote. ORDINANCE NO.38-2022—AN APPROPRIATITON ORDINANCE AUTHORIZING THE SUBMITTAL ACCEPTANCE AND APPROPRIATION OF GRANTS FROM THE INDIANA D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ION — COMMUNITY CROSSING ROAD FUNDING(2023 projects) The Clerk read Ordinance No. 38-2022 on first reading by title only. Ordinance No. 38-2022 was referred to the Finance Committee for due diligence. ORDINANCES ON SECOND READING None ORDINANCES ON THIRD READING None MISCELLANEOUS BUSINESS The new Information and Technology Director will begin August 22,2022.
